Abstract
BACKGROUND: Dietary intake of lycopene has been associated with a reduced risk of ovarian cancer, suggesting its chemopreventive potential against ovarian carcinogenesis. Lycopene's molecular mechanisms of action in ovarian cancer have not been fully understood. Therefore, in the present study, we investigated the effects of lycopene on the ovarian cancer formation using the laying hen model, a biologically relevant animal model of spontaneous ovarian carcinogenesis due to high incidence rates similar to humans.Entities:

Effects of lycopene on ovarian cancer prevention in laying hens
| Item | Lycopene dose (mg/kg of diet) |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
|
| ||||
| 0 | 200 | 400 | ||
| Tumor incidence (n) | 20/50 (40.0) | 17/50 (34.0) | 7/50 (14.0) | < 0.010 (χ2 = 8.94) |
| 0 | 30/50 (60.0) | 33/50 (66.0) | 43/50 (86.0) | |
| 1 | 16/50 (32.0) | 17/50 (34.0) | 7/50 (14.0) | |
| >1 | 4/50 (8.0) | 0/50 (0) | 0/50 (0) | |
| Number of tumor | 0.48 ± 0.09 | 0.34 ± 0.07 | 0.14 ± 0.05 | < 0.004 |
| Size (mm) | 6.64 ± 1.51 | 3.98 ± 0.93 | 1.56 ± 0.59 | < 0.005 |
| Serous carcinoma | < 0.03 (χ2 = 7.00) | |||
| Number of incidence | 14/50 | 12/50 | 4/50 | |
| % of incidence | 28 | 24 | 8 | |
| % of reduction in incidence | - | 14 | 71 | |
| Mucinous carcinoma | < 0.576 (χ2 = 1.10) | |||
| Number of incidence | 6/50 | 5/50 | 3/50 | |
| % of incidence | 12 | 10 | 6 | |
| % of reduction in incidence | - | 17 | 50 | |
Values are presented as number/total number (persentage), mean ± SE, or persentage only from a 450-day animal experimentation.
Percent or means in the same line without a common superscript differ significantly (P < 0.05).
